新加坡服务器补丁升级实战:低风险部署与最佳实践
在全球化业务布局中,服务器补丁升级是维持安全与稳定的基础工作。对面向亚洲的站长、企业用户和开发者而言,选择像新加坡服务器这样的海外服务器节点,能够兼顾访问速度与合规性。但补丁升级往往伴随服务中断与回归风险,如何在低风险前提下完成升级,是运维工程师必须掌握的技能。本文将从原理、常见场景、低风险部署策略与选购建议等方面,提供可落地的实战方法。
补丁升级的基本原理与分类
补丁通常可分为以下几类:
- 操作系统内核补丁(Kernel):涉及内核版本、驱动和系统调用层,通常需要重启。
- 系统库与运行时补丁(glibc、OpenSSL、libpcre等):影响多进程、多应用的运行时行为。
- 应用层补丁(Nginx、Apache、MySQL、Java等):主要影响业务进程,部分可实现平滑重启。
- 容器与镜像补丁:通过替换镜像并滚动部署实现零停机。
了解补丁类型有助于制定不同的部署策略。例如,内核补丁通常需规划重启窗口或使用Livepatch服务以避免停机;而应用层补丁可配合负载均衡器做滚动更新。
补丁依赖与风险点
补丁之间存在依赖(如库版本与应用编译兼容性),常见风险包括库不兼容、配置文件被覆盖、性能回退与时钟/时区变更导致的服务异常。对于使用香港服务器、台湾服务器或日本服务器等多节点布局的业务尤其要注意版本一致性。
低风险部署的流程与方法
为实现低风险升级,应把操作拆解成可控子流程,推荐以下标准流程:
- 资产识别与分组:清点生产、预生产与测试环境,按业务影响度打标签(低/中/高)。
- 影响评估与回滚设计:定义回滚点(快照、备份、镜像)与回退操作步骤。
- 预演与自动化脚本:在测试环境做完整演练,使用脚本与配置管理工具保证可重复性。
- 分批执行与监控:采用Canary/滚动/蓝绿策略,结合实时监控与指标告警。
- 验证与清理:验证指标正常后清理旧包与临时权限,归档升级日志。
关键技术点详解
快照与备份策略:在云主机(如新加坡服务器、美国服务器或香港VPS)上,先做磁盘快照与数据库备份,快照能在出现不可回滚的错误时快速恢复整个实例;数据库建议做逻辑与物理双备份(mysqldump + xtrabackup)。
无缝重启与Livepatch:对于需要频繁补丁的内核安全更新,可使用厂商提供的Livepatch(如Canonical Livepatch或KernelCare)降低重启需求,适用于对可用性要求极高的系统。
滚动更新与流量切换:在多实例部署中,通过负载均衡器(LVS、HAProxy、NGINX)把流量从待升级实例切走,升级完成后回流并观察一段时间,保证稳定再继续下一台。
金丝雀发布(Canary):先在少量实例上升级并把一小部分真实流量导向这些实例,通过SLA/延迟/错误率等指标评估是否放量。
蓝绿部署:同时保留旧环境(蓝)与新环境(绿),切流量到绿环境前在预生产环境完成所有验收,可以实现几乎零停机切换。
应用场景与最佳实践示例
单机数据库(高风险)
- 场景:传统单点MySQL部署。
- 实践:在维护窗口内进行全备份,采用主从切换(Promote Slave)或设置临时只读,升级从库并验证,再切换主库。
- 注意:对时序敏感的写入需要排期并通知上游。
多可用区Web集群(中低风险)
- 场景:分布在新加坡与香港节点的Web群集,前端使用CDN。
- 实践:启用滚动升级,逐台下线、升级、验收、回流;结合CDN缓存策略避免缓存穿透。
容器化微服务(低风险)
- 场景:使用Kubernetes或Docker Swarm。
- 实践:构建新镜像、运行集成测试并通过CI/CD工具按比例滚动替换Pod;利用Readiness/Liveness探针保证流量只打到健康实例。
工具链与自动化建议
推荐使用以下工具来降低人为失误、提高一致性:
- Ansible/Chef/Puppet:配置管理与批量执行补丁命令。
- Terraform:管理基础设施即代码,便于创建可回滚的环境。
- Jenkins/GitLab CI:自动化构建、测试与部署流程。
- Prometheus + Grafana + Alertmanager:指标采集与告警。
- ELK/EFK:日志集中,便于回溯与故障定位。
与其他机房或产品的优势对比
选择新加坡服务器时,可以在亚太区域获得更低的延迟,尤其适合面向东南亚与大中华区的业务。相比之下,香港服务器在访问中国大陆的速度与合规上有优势,美国服务器则适合覆盖北美用户。若使用香港VPS或美国VPS等轻量化产品进行测试环境搭建,可快速复现问题。多地域部署(新加坡、香港、台湾、日本、韩国、美国)能提高容灾能力,但也带来补丁同步与配置一致性的挑战,需要集中化配置管理与跨区自动化策略。
选购建议(面向站长与企业)
- 环境分层:生产建议使用稳定型物理或云主机,测试/预发布可选VPS或轻量云实例(香港VPS、美国VPS等)以节省成本。
- 备份与可恢复能力:确认服务商是否支持秒级快照、磁盘快照与镜像回滚。
- 网络与带宽:海外服务器(新加坡服务器、日本服务器、韩国服务器)间需要考虑跨境链路延迟及带宽峰值。
- 技术支持与SLA:优先选择提供7x24运维支持与明确SLA的服务商。
- 安全与合规:涉及域名注册与备案、数据主权时,评估是否需要本地机房或特定合规证明。
常见问题与应对策略
Q:补丁导致性能下降怎么办?
A:先回退到快照或旧镜像,收集性能剖面(perf、strace、热点日志),定位是内核参数、IO变化还是GC策略导致,再做针对性优化或等待补丁厂商修复。
Q:如何保证多地域部署补丁一致性?
A:采用配置管理工具(Ansible/Puppet)与构建流水线(CI/CD)统一发布同一镜像版本;关键服务使用版本锁定策略并在变更日志中记录差异。
Q:补丁窗口如何选择?
A:根据业务峰谷、SLA约定与法定维护时间确定。对全球业务,通常选择低流量时段并通知用户/客户。
总结
补丁升级既是安全防护的必要环节,也是运维能力的体现。通过明确补丁分类、制定回滚方案、使用快照与自动化工具,并采用滚动/金丝雀/蓝绿等策略,可以在最低风险下完成升级。多地域部署(包括新加坡服务器、香港服务器、美国服务器等)能够提升可用性与访问体验,但也需要更完善的配置管理与同步机制。对于站长与企业用户,建议将测试环境与生产环境分离、采用镜像化部署与CI/CD流水线,并把备份与快速回滚作为升级流程的必备环节。
如需基于新加坡节点做更具体的补丁演练或选购建议,可参考后浪云提供的新加坡服务器产品页面:新加坡服务器,或访问后浪云官网了解更多产品与技术支持信息:后浪云。

